Stevenage crime rate

Crime rating – medium.
Stevenage ranks 9th out of 25 nearby boroughs/local administrative districts for crime rate.
In 2023, there were 9380 crime incidents reported.
As per the latest census, Stevenage has a population of 89495.
This equates to a crime rate of 104.81 per 1000 residents.
This crime rate represents a decrease of 8.42 % compared to previous year.

Epping Forest crime rate

Crime rating – low.
Epping Forest ranks 21st out of 25 nearby boroughs/local administrative districts for crime rate.
In 2023, there were 11390 crime incidents reported.
As per the latest census, Epping Forest has a population of 134980.
This equates to a crime rate of 84.38 per 1000 residents.
This crime rate represents a decrease of 7.11 % compared to previous year.

Three Rivers crime rate

Crime rating – low.
Three Rivers ranks 25th out of 25 nearby boroughs/local administrative districts for crime rate.
In 2023, there were 6196 crime incidents reported.
As per the latest census, Three Rivers has a population of 93771.
This equates to a crime rate of 66.08 per 1000 residents.
This crime rate represents an increase of 6.44 % compared to previous year.

Hackney crime rate

Crime rating – high.
Hackney ranks 7th out of 25 nearby boroughs/local administrative districts for crime rate.
In 2023, there were 39106 crime incidents reported.
As per the latest census, Hackney has a population of 259146.
This equates to a crime rate of 150.9 per 1000 residents.
This crime rate represents an increase of 0.55 % compared to previous year. It also puts
Hackney in 7th position
out of the 33 London boroughs.
